Congress Hall in Philadelphia

Government • Philadelphia, Pennsylvania United States

Congress Hall in Philadelphia is a historic gem, steeped in political significance and architectural beauty. This esteemed government building played a pivotal role in shaping the young nation of the United States. As the seat of the U.S. Congress from 1790 to 1800, it witnessed crucial debates and decisions that laid the foundation for American democracy. The elegant facade of Congress Hall beckons visitors to step into its rich past, where the walls echo with the voices of founding fathers and statesmen. Inside, the meticulously restored chambers offer a glimpse into the grandeur of early American politics. The ornate furnishings and historic artifacts evoke a sense of reverence for the leaders who once walked these hallowed halls. Today, Congress Hall stands as a premier destination for those seeking to delve into the intricacies of American history and government, providing a captivating window into the nation's formative years.
